Hardscaping Service in Norwalk, CT
Hardscaping services encompass the design, installation, and enhancement of durable outdoor features that improve the functionality and aesthetic appeal of a property. Projects typically include pat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, fire pits, and outdoor kitchens. These features can define outdoor spaces, provide practical solutions for traffic flow, and add visual interest to landscaping. Homeowners interested in hardscaping often seek to create inviting outdoor living areas, improve curb appeal, or add structure to their yard, making it important to understand the scope of work, materials used, and the overall design process before requesting services.
Property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the space, preferred materials, and budget when planning hardscaping projects. It is also helpful to have a clear idea of the size and layout desired, as well as any existing landscape elements that may influence the design. Understanding local regulations or property restrictions can ensure that projects meet necessary guidelines. Gathering information about maintenance requirements and long-term durability can assist in making informed decisions about the best options for outdoor hardscape features.

Common Hardscaping Service Jobs
Patio Installations - create functional outdoor spaces for relaxing and entertaining.
Retaining Walls - provide support and prevent erosion on sloped terrain.
Walkways and Pathways - enhance accessibility and define outdoor areas.
Driveway Paving - improve curb appeal and durability for vehicle traffic.
Fire Pits and Outdoor Kitchens - add value and usability to outdoor living areas.
Stone and Brick Features - add decorative elements and lasting structural accents.
Hardscaping Service Questions
What types of hardscaping projects are common for homes in Norwalk? Common proj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or fireplaces to enhance functionality and aesthetics.
What materials are typically used in hardscaping services? Materials such as pavers, natural stone, concrete, and brick are frequently used for durability and visual appeal.
How can hardscaping improve a property's outdoor space? Hardscaping creates defined areas, improves drainage, adds privacy, and increases curb appeal for outdoor living spaces.
What should homeowners consider before starting a hardscaping project? It's important to plan for the desired use, select appropriate materials, and consider existing landscape features for best results.
